Acts 15:7-9
Lexham English Bible
7 And after[a] there was much debate, Peter stood up and[b] said to them, “Men and brothers, you know that in the early days[c] God chose among you through my mouth that the Gentiles should hear the message of the gospel and believe. 8 And God, who knows the heart, testified to them by[d] giving them[e] the Holy Spirit, just as he also did to us. 9 And he made no distinction between us and them, cleansing their hearts by faith.

- Acts 15:7 Here “after” is supplied as a component of the temporal genitive absolute participle (“was”)
- Acts 15:7 Here “and” is supplied because the previous participle (“stood up”) has been translated as a finite verb
- Acts 15:7 Or “from ancient days”
- Acts 15:8 Here “by” is supplied as a component of the participle (“giving”) which is understood as means
- Acts 15:8 Here the direct object is supplied from context in the English translation
Acts 15:7-9
New International Version
7 After much discussion, Peter got up and addressed them: “Brothers, you know that some time ago God made a choice among you that the Gentiles might hear from my lips the message of the gospel and believe.(A) 8 God, who knows the heart,(B) showed that he accepted them by giving the Holy Spirit to them,(C) just as he did to us. 9 He did not discriminate between us and them,(D) for he purified their hearts by faith.(E)
